Always
- read and follow the fluid and solvent
manufacturers’s recommendations regarding
the use of protective eye wear, clothing, gloves
and other personal equipment.
Check equipment regularly and repair or replace
worn and damaged parts.
Never alter or modify any parts of this drain,
doing so may cause damage to drain and/or
personal injury.
Under no circumstances should the outlet
nozzle be aimed at any person at any time.
Personal injury may result
.
THIS
DRAIN
CONTAINS
ALUMINUM
AND
ZINC-PLATED
PARTS.
DO
NOT
use 1-1-1
Trichloroethane, methylene chloride or other
halogenated hydrocarbon solvents or fluids
containing such solvents in this drain. Use of
these solvents/fluids may result in a violent
chemical reaction, causing serious bodily injury,
property damage or death.
All fluids used in this drain must be chemically
compatible with the materials used to
manufacture the “wetted parts”. Consult your
chemical supplier to ensure compatibility.

Technical
Data
Air Pressure Operating Range ...........5-25 psi
Capacity ...............................................23 gal.
Telescoping Range..............................0-27 in.
Maximum Pressure ............................... 25 psi
Pressure Relief Valve ............................ 30 psi
Air Inlet Size (Quick-connect)....................1/4"
Fluid Outlet Nozzle .............................. 1" O.D.
Fluid Outlet Hose ..................3/4" I.D.x 7' long
Estimated Evacuation Time..............3 - 4 min.
Wetted Parts ............ Zinc Plated Steel, Steel,
.........................................Viton®,HDPE, PVC

WARNING:
Do not alter or remove the
dispense nozzle. The hose/nozzle assembly is
designed to provide an open and uninhibited
drain passage from the tank to the tip of the
nozzle. Any alteration which creates a closure
of this passage may result in serious product
malfunction.
!
!
WARNING
This unit is equipped with an air
safety valve. Do not remove/
modify, or tamper with the valve
in any way. Any tampering with the safety valve
could result in overpressurization which could
cause an explosion.
